I'm running -current that's about a week old.  I configed my kernel for
USB support.  After turning on the USB interface in BIOS kernel panics
after it probes uchi0.  Below is the panic screen, I don't have much else
to go on.

---
uhci0: <Intel 82371SB USB Host Controller> rev 0x01 int d irq 10 on pci0.7.2>
kernel trap 12 with interrupts disabled



Fatal trap 12: page fault while in kernel mode
mp_lock = 00000002; cpuid = 0; lapic.id = 00000000
fault virtual address   = 0x0
fault code              = supervisor write, page not present
instruction pointer     = 0x8:0xc0216a34
stack pointer           = 0x10:0xc0313e18
frame pointer           = 0x10:0xc0313e38
code segment            = base 0x0, limit 0xfffff, type 0x16
                        = DPL 0, pres 1, def32 1, gran 1
processor eflags        = resume, IOPC = 0
current progess         = 0 ()
interrupt mask          = net tty bio cam   <- SMP: XXX
trap number             = 12
panic: page fault
mp_lock = 00000002; cpuid = 0; lapic.id = 00000000
